2. Sit in an office area.

Clip art of an office area

Inside your home, the room that you decide to work online is pretty important because there will be some places in your house that might be noisy or distracting. You may choose to work with your laptop in the dining room next to your humming fridge where you might think of having a snack or work in the living room where your blank TV screen invites you to watch Netflix.

This is why I recommend you choose an “office area” inside your house where you can shut your door behind you, have a proper desk where you can focus on your work, and even have encouraging messages on the wall. By working in your “office area”, you will be more motivated to focus on your work and less likely to get carried away by the distractions around you.

And, if that means moving your PC or Mac to your bedroom from the living room, do it anyway. The key is to avoid distractions around you as much as possible.

Also, don’t forget to let others in your family know you don’t want to be disturbed. You might consider putting a Do Not Disturb sign in front of your door.

3. Don’t multitask.

Clip art of a man multitasking

Multitasking is something many people like you do. You have a lot of things you need to do or want to do and you try to do them all at once. The problem is, when you multitask, it’s easy to lose focus. You might be able to browse on the Internet and watch TV at the same time, but honestly, your brain can only focus on one thing at a time: either the TV or your Internet research.

Working online from home requires a lot of focus. Chances are you are new to earning money online and you’re trying to learn the steps in order to do it. The thing is you won’t be able to get the steps clearly because your mind is bouncing between too many things at once.

But, when you set your mind to something you really want, like making money from home, it becomes easier and quicker to complete your online work. If you have other things to do, get those things done before taking the time to work.

And, if you have multiple tabs open on your browser, that’s multitasking on the Internet. Save your tabs for later and focus on the tab that will help you succeed.

4. Turn off notifications.

Do Not Disturb mobile screen

In this day and age where everything from our relationships to paying our bills to following YouTubers, notifications can take over our computer work every single day. Notifications are like bait because it’s very easy for us to abandon our online work just to listen to that notification and waste time.

This is why a great way to keep focusing on your online work is by turning off your notifications any time you are working. Don’t forget to also turn off notifications for your nearby smartphone. Once you finish your work for the day, you can re-enable notifications and respond to the notifications you received while you were working.

5. Take regular breaks.

A frappe in front of "Have a Break" sign

Working is great, but if you overwork yourself, you will easily get drained. Even if you enjoy the thought of getting work done constantly, you’re going to need breaks in order to stay productive and successful.

For example, you’re going to need to take computer breaks. A good rule to follow is the “20” rule. It goes like this: every 20 minutes that passes, look 20 yards (or 20 meters) away from the screen for 20 seconds. This could be a faraway tree from your bedroom window or the end of your long hallway. After the 20 seconds is up, your eyes are rested and you’re good to go for another 20 minutes.

You should also give your mind a break as well. After an hour’s worth of work, feel free to engage in your favorite hobby or play your favorite games for a while. Then, once you feel re-energized, get back to work and stay productive.

6. Keep your goals easy.

Keep it simple

Often, when people set goals for themselves, they make them really challenging, hoping that that will force them to get it done. The truth is: if we see a goal as difficult, our minds tend to drift away from it and we would rather do something fun or easy instead. So, instead of making your goals overwhelming, keep them easy and simple to do.

Instead of making your goal to record 30 YouTube videos in a single month, change it to something like 2 YouTube videos a week. Rather than create 10 handcrafted items in a week, make your goal to craft 10 stuff in a month before you start selling your handiwork on sites like Etsy.

By breaking down your goals into smaller chunks, you feel less stress and more motivation to get the work done. It may take longer to achieve your goals, but remember the phrase: “Slow and steady wins the race.”

7. Budget your time.

Time management symbol

You may be familiar with the phrase “time is money”. Time is such a valuable asset in our lives and, if we don’t take advantage of it, we can’t get it back! This is why I think the most important thing you can do to keep yourself productive is by practicing better time management.

Here are two ways you can start budgeting your time:

  • Create a schedule that you can follow during each of your workdays. Pick the hours that you’re going to devote to working from home.
  • Write down a checklist where you make it your goal to work from home for a certain number of hours. While you’re at work, use a timer to track your time. When it beeps, your work is done for the day!

By setting aside some of your time to just working from home, you will find it easier and quicker to start earning some extra dollars online.
